Abstract:
A system includes a first group of transmit electrodes configured to be driven from a first side of a capacitive touch panel and a second group of transmit electrodes configured to be driven from a second side of the panel. The system also includes receive electrodes and a controller operatively coupled with the transmit electrodes and the receive electrodes. The controller is operable to dynamically configure the transmit electrodes and the receive electrodes to compensate for phase delays introduced by driving the transmit electrodes from different sides of the panel. A method includes driving a first group of transmit electrodes from a first side of a capacitive touch panel, driving a second group of transmit electrodes from a second side of the panel, and dynamically configuring the transmit electrodes and receive electrodes to compensate for phase delays introduced by driving the transmit electrodes from different sides of the panel.
